https://github.com/icy/offloadme
Save money with data offloading
https://github.com/icy/offloadme
bash money-saving offload
Last synced: about 2 months ago
JSON representation
Save money with data offloading
- Host: GitHub
- URL: https://github.com/icy/offloadme
- Owner: icy
- Created: 2019-02-19T19:48:37.000Z (over 7 years ago)
- Default Branch: master
- Last Pushed: 2019-02-22T21:04:42.000Z (over 7 years ago)
- Last Synced: 2025-04-02T04:12:25.252Z (about 1 year ago)
- Topics: bash, money-saving, offload
- Language: Ruby
- Size: 4.88 KB
- Stars: 2
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
## Download learning resources and use them later
Mobile data is too expensive. Kind of `€10 - 15` for 5GB? Well, if you
don't mind people collecting [Pfand bottles for their dinner](https://en.wikipedia.org/wiki/Container-deposit_legislation#Germany).
### voa.english
Requirements:
$ grep require lib/voa.english.sh
: require bash4 lynx ruby wget linux
Examples
# Download lession 2
$ ./lib/voa-english.sh self.test \
https://learningenglish.voanews.com/a/lets-learn-english-level-2-lesson1/3960391.html
#
$ ./lib/voa.english.sh self.test https://learningenglish.voanews.com/a/lets-learn-english-lesson-22/3397314.html
:: Writting new file output/voa.english/lets-learn-english-lesson-22/new_words.txt
:: Writting new file output/voa.english/lets-learn-english-lesson-22/for_teachers.txt
:: Writting new file output/voa.english/lets-learn-english-lesson-22/conversation.txt
:: Writting new file output/voa.english/lets-learn-english-lesson-22/links.txt
--2019-02-20 04:59:19-- https://av.voanews.com/Videoroot/Pangeavideo/2016/07/5/5b/5b9f15c6-1999-4264-a270-a43c6b5dc9bb.mp4
Loaded CA certificate '/etc/ssl/certs/ca-certificates.crt'
Resolving av.voanews.com (av.voanews.com)... 23.38.13.53, 2a02:26f0:2d:1b2::131b, 2a02:26f0:2d:193::131b, ...
Connecting to av.voanews.com (av.voanews.com)|23.38.13.53|:443... connected.
HTTP request sent, awaiting response... 416 Requested Range Not Satisfiable
The file is already fully retrieved; nothing to do.
--2019-02-20 04:59:20-- https://av.voanews.com/Videoroot/Pangeavideo/2016/07/5/5b/5b9f15c6-1999-4264-a270-a43c6b5dc9bb_hq.mp4
Reusing existing connection to av.voanews.com:443.
HTTP request sent, awaiting response... 416 Requested Range Not Satisfiable
The file is already fully retrieved; nothing to do.